Driving back from camp

February 1, 2010

Driving back from camp on the same highway that I drove down 16 days ago, the AP-7. Only 650 kilometers separate Girona from Calpe but meteorogically speaking, worlds apart. Take this morning for example. This morning we left at 9am in shorts and rode 125k in the mountains and now my wife just informed me that it is currently snowing in girona! Back to the real world it is. A world where there isn't a buffet of food waiting for me after ever meal, where I can't get away with throwing my towel on the floor and my bike isn't preped and ready to go every morning. This will take some adjusting as usual but as usual I can't wait for it to happen. I can't wait to get my kids out of bed, pick them up from school, make my own omelet, however I do like having my bike ready.

The camp was good, we got a ton of work done on and off the bike. Everything from testing to meetings to massage, to photo shoots and then of course we trained once in a while too. We even threw a race in there for good measure. David Millar, who also rides Specialized shoes, won the race. He was nice enough to pay the bar tab with his winnings last night, (more on that later). I finished mid pack, completely confused of where the finish line was. I thought that we had to do 2 laps of this horrible circuit and couldn't believe how the other guys were racing at such a speed only half way through the race, only to see Dave throw his arms up in victory. I was pissed at myself for not paying attention before the start but to be honest, I was pretty relieved we didn't have to do another lap above threshold.
